Eligibility Criteria for Title Loa
Qualifying for a car title loan in Texas is generally more straightforward compared to other types of loans. Most lenders require the borrower to own their vehicle outright, meaning there should be no existing liens on the title. Additionally, borrowers must provide proof of identity, residency, and income to demonstrate their ability to repay the loan. This could include pay stubs, bank statements, or any documentation verifying your financial situatio

The most significant risk associated with auto title loans is EZ Loan Services the potential for vehicle repossession. If borrowers fail to meet their repayment obligations, lenders have the legal right to reclaim the vehicle. This can create significant hardship for individuals who rely on their vehicles for transportation, particularly in a state like Texas where public transportation options may be limite
